Chief of the Army Staff (CoAS), General Dalbir Singh, on behalf of the President of India, Pranab Mukherjee, presented the 'Standard' to 18 Cavalry at Amritsar today. To commemorate this historic event, the Chief of the Army Staff also released a "Special Day Cover". <br/><br/> Addressing a gathering of serving personnel and veterans of the force, the CoAS felicitated the regiment for having earned this distinction due to its heroic deeds ever since its inception 174 years back. He said that Standard Presentation has increased the responsibility of the regiment and hoped that 18 Cavalry will come up to the expectations of the country. On this occasion Gen Dalbir Singh also awarded CoAS commendation card to six personnel.<br/><br/> This honour has been bestowed upon the 18 Cavalry in due recognition of the dedicated service rendered by the Regiment since its raising on 31 Jan 1842. In the course of discharging its onerous duties, both in operations and in peace, the hard work done and sacrifices made by the valiant soldiers of this Regiment have been duly recognised by the 29 battle and theatre honours received by the Regiment, second highest in the Armoured corps.
